Output 6104854023c7ef68d8b35d7213a598f0bd70aac0fe6b8e0286f7d3260cb4a1b9:0

value
12654
script pubkey
OP_0 OP_PUSHBYTES_20 d84f64c434151f6de2a886c5b224a7c57e74be2c
address
tb1qmp8kf3p5z50kmc4gsmzmyf98c4l8f03ve79wkj
transaction
6104854023c7ef68d8b35d7213a598f0bd70aac0fe6b8e0286f7d3260cb4a1b9